Contractor told to improve traffic signs, blinkers on Bau road stretch under construction

The traffic flow along the road construction of Bau Section under Pan Borneo Highway project. Photo: PWD Sarawak

KUCHING, Oct 22: The Public Works Department (JKR) Sarawak has urged the contractor carrying out works along the Bau section road of Sarawak Pan Borneo Highway to improve the traffic signs and place blinkers to alert and caution drivers of conditions ahead for better management of traffic flow.

In a Facebook post yesterday, PWD Sarawak said a team led by its Pan Borneo Highway Unit chief Awang Mohd Fadillah Awang Redzuan went to visit the site following complaints from the public regarding traffic problems along the stretch.

Following that, he advised the contractor to put in place a better Traffic Management Plan (TMP) system at the locations affected by the ongoing construction works.


“The contractor has been urged to improve the traffic signs so that they are visible to road users and place blinkers at the corners of the modified temporary intersection.

“Any changes, diversion, and road closures must be notified to the public through an advisory notice to JKR Sarawak according to a suitable period of time so that the public knows the changes that occur,” Mohd Fadillah said.

During the visit, the contractor has also committed that both road lanes will be ready and open to the public by mid-November this year. — DayakDaily
